Strawberries and citrus are macerated with sugar, orange liqueur, and vodka or tequila, then finished with red wine and seltzer for an extra-spirited sangria.
Ingredients
-
1 small grapefruit, quartered and thinly sliced (1 cup)
-
1 lime, quartered and thinly sliced (¼ cup)
-
2 cups hulled and halved strawberries (quartered, if large)
-
5 tablespoons sugar
-
½ cup vodka or blanco tequila
-
¼ cup Cointreau or other orange liqueur
-
Frozen fruit, for serving (optional)
-
1 bottle (750 ml) dry red wine, chilled, for serving
-
Seltzer or citrus soda, for serving (optional)
Directions
-
Toss fresh fruits with sugar, vodka, and Cointreau. Cover; refrigerate, tossing occasionally, at least 4 hours and up to 1 day. Fill a glass halfway with frozen fruit, if desired. Add macerated fruits, and top with wine and a splash of seltzer, if desired.
